Subject: [PATCH v10 35/35] netfs: Clean up now-unused code
Date: Mon, 24 Aug 2026 15:41:28 +0100	[thread overview]
Message-ID: <20260824144130.759997-36-dhowells@redhat.com> (raw)
In-Reply-To: <20260824144130.759997-1-dhowells@redhat.com>

Delete now-unused code from netfslib, given the changes to the writeback
dispatch code and the combination of ->prepare_xxx() and ->issue_xxx()
methods.

---
 fs/netfs/write_issue.c | 216 -----------------------------------------
 1 file changed, 216 deletions(-)

diff --git a/fs/netfs/write_issue.c b/fs/netfs/write_issue.c
index e0d14d77b751..961949689303 100644
--- a/fs/netfs/write_issue.c
+++ b/fs/netfs/write_issue.c
@@ -223,69 +223,6 @@ struct netfs_io_subrequest *netfs_alloc_write_subreq(struct netfs_io_request *wr
 	return subreq;
 }
 
-#if 0 // TODO: Remove old stuff
-/*
- * Prepare a write subrequest.  We need to allocate a new subrequest
- * if we don't have one.
- */
-void netfs_prepare_write(struct netfs_io_request *wreq,
-			 struct netfs_io_stream *stream,
-			 uoff_t start)
-{
-	struct netfs_io_subrequest *subreq;
-
-	subreq = netfs_alloc_subrequest(wreq);
-	subreq->source		= stream->source;
-	subreq->start		= start;
-	subreq->stream_nr	= stream->stream_nr;
-
-	bvecq_pos_set(&subreq->dispatch_pos, &wreq->dispatch_cursor);
-
-	_enter("R=%x[%x]", wreq->debug_id, subreq->debug_index);
-
-	trace_netfs_sreq(subreq, netfs_sreq_trace_prepare);
-
-	stream->sreq_max_len	= UINT_MAX;
-	stream->sreq_max_segs	= INT_MAX;
-	switch (stream->source) {
-	case NETFS_UPLOAD_TO_SERVER:
-		netfs_stat(&netfs_n_wh_upload);
-		stream->sreq_max_len = wreq->wsize;
-		break;
-	case NETFS_WRITE_TO_CACHE:
-		netfs_stat(&netfs_n_wh_write);
-		break;
-	default:
-		WARN_ON_ONCE(1);
-		break;
-	}
-
-	if (stream->prepare_write)
-		stream->prepare_write(subreq);
-
-	__set_bit(NETFS_SREQ_IN_PROGRESS, &subreq->flags);
-
-	/* We add to the end of the list whilst the collector may be walking
-	 * the list.  The collector only goes nextwards and uses the lock to
-	 * remove entries off of the front.
-	 */
-	spin_lock(&wreq->lock);
-	/* Write IN_PROGRESS before pointer to new subreq */
-	list_add_tail_release(&subreq->rreq_link, &stream->subrequests);
-	if (list_is_first(&subreq->rreq_link, &stream->subrequests)) {
-		if (!stream->active) {
-			stream->collected_to = subreq->start;
-			/* Write list pointers before active flag */
-			smp_store_release(&stream->active, true);
-		}
-	}
-
-	spin_unlock(&wreq->lock);
-
-	stream->construct = subreq;
-}
-#endif
-
 /*
  * Advance the state of the amount of data buffered on a stream.
  */
@@ -368,159 +305,6 @@ int netfs_prepare_write_buffer(struct netfs_io_subrequest *subreq,
 }
 EXPORT_SYMBOL(netfs_prepare_write_buffer);
 
-#if 0 // TODO: Remove old stuff
-/*
- * Set the I/O iterator for the filesystem/cache to use and dispatch the I/O
- * operation.  The operation may be asynchronous and should call
- * netfs_write_subrequest_terminated() when complete.
- */
-static void netfs_do_issue_write(struct netfs_io_stream *stream,
-				 struct netfs_io_subrequest *subreq)
-{
-	struct netfs_io_request *wreq = subreq->rreq;
-
-	_enter("R=%x[%x],%zx", wreq->debug_id, subreq->debug_index, subreq->len);
-
-	if (stream->source == NETFS_WRITE_TO_CACHE &&
-	    unlikely(test_bit(NETFS_RREQ_CACHE_STOP, &wreq->flags))) {
-		size_t dio_size = wreq->cache_resources.dio_size;
-		size_t len, disp;
-
-		disp = subreq->start & (dio_size - 1);
-		len = round_up(subreq->len + disp, dio_size);
-
-		subreq->start -= disp;
-		subreq->len = len;
-
-		__set_bit(NETFS_SREQ_CANCELLED, &subreq->flags);
-		return netfs_write_subrequest_terminated(subreq, subreq->len);
-	}
-
-	if (test_bit(NETFS_SREQ_FAILED, &subreq->flags))
-		return netfs_write_subrequest_terminated(subreq, subreq->error);
-
-	trace_netfs_sreq(subreq, netfs_sreq_trace_submit);
-	stream->issue_write(subreq);
-}
-
-void netfs_reissue_write(struct netfs_io_stream *stream,
-			 struct netfs_io_subrequest *subreq)
-{
-	// TODO: Use encrypted buffer
-	bvecq_pos_unset(&subreq->content);
-	bvecq_pos_set(&subreq->content, &subreq->dispatch_pos);
-	iov_iter_bvec_queue(&subreq->io_iter, ITER_SOURCE,
-			    subreq->content.bvecq, subreq->content.slot,
-			    subreq->content.offset,
-			    subreq->len);
-	iov_iter_advance(&subreq->io_iter, subreq->transferred);
-
-	subreq->retry_count++;
-	subreq->error = 0;
-	__clear_bit(NETFS_SREQ_MADE_PROGRESS, &subreq->flags);
-	__set_bit(NETFS_SREQ_IN_PROGRESS, &subreq->flags);
-	netfs_stat(&netfs_n_wh_retry_write_subreq);
-	netfs_do_issue_write(stream, subreq);
-}
-
-static void netfs_issue_write(struct netfs_io_request *wreq,
-			      struct netfs_io_stream *stream)
-{
-	struct netfs_io_subrequest *subreq = stream->construct;
-
-	if (!subreq)
-		return;
-
-	bvecq_pos_set(&subreq->content, &subreq->dispatch_pos);
-	iov_iter_bvec_queue(&subreq->io_iter, ITER_SOURCE,
-			    subreq->content.bvecq, subreq->content.slot,
-			    subreq->content.offset,
-			    subreq->len);
-
-	stream->construct = NULL;
-	netfs_do_issue_write(stream, subreq);
-}
-
-/*
- * Add data to the write subrequest, dispatching each as we fill it up or if it
- * is discontiguous with the previous.  We only fill one part at a time so that
- * we can avoid overrunning the credits obtained (cifs) and try to parallelise
- * content-crypto preparation with network writes.
- */
-size_t netfs_advance_write(struct netfs_io_request *wreq,
-			   struct netfs_io_stream *stream,
-			   uoff_t start, size_t len, bool to_eof)
-{
-	struct netfs_io_subrequest *subreq = stream->construct;
-	size_t part;
-
-	if (!stream->avail) {
-		_leave("no write");
-		return len;
-	}
-
-	_enter("R=%x[%x]", wreq->debug_id, subreq ? subreq->debug_index : 0);
-
-	if (subreq && start != subreq->start + subreq->len) {
-		netfs_issue_write(wreq, stream);
-		subreq = NULL;
-	}
-
-	if (!stream->construct)
-		netfs_prepare_write(wreq, stream, start);
-	subreq = stream->construct;
-
-	part = umin(stream->sreq_max_len - subreq->len, len);
-	_debug("part %zx/%zx %zx/%zx", subreq->len, stream->sreq_max_len, part, len);
-	subreq->len += part;
-	subreq->nr_segs++;
-
-	if (subreq->len >= stream->sreq_max_len ||
-	    subreq->nr_segs >= stream->sreq_max_segs ||
-	    to_eof) {
-		netfs_issue_write(wreq, stream);
-		subreq = NULL;
-	}
-
-	return part;
-}
-
-/*
- * Prepare and issue a subrequest.
- * TODO: Replace with combined ->prepare/->issue call().
- */
-static int netfs_prep_and_issue_subreq(struct netfs_io_request *wreq,
-				       struct netfs_io_stream *stream,
-				       struct netfs_io_subrequest *subreq)
-{
-	stream->sreq_max_len	= UINT_MAX;
-	stream->sreq_max_segs	= INT_MAX;
-	switch (stream->source) {
-	case NETFS_UPLOAD_TO_SERVER:
-		netfs_stat(&netfs_n_wh_upload);
-		stream->sreq_max_len = wreq->wsize;
-		break;
-	case NETFS_WRITE_TO_CACHE:
-		netfs_stat(&netfs_n_wh_write);
-		break;
-	default:
-		WARN_ON_ONCE(1);
-		break;
-	}
-
-	if (stream->prepare_write)
-		stream->prepare_write(subreq);
-	netfs_prepare_buffered_write_buffer(subreq, stream->sreq_max_segs);
-	iov_iter_bvec_queue(&subreq->io_iter, ITER_SOURCE,
-			    subreq->content.bvecq, subreq->content.slot,
-			    subreq->content.offset,
-			    subreq->len);
-	trace_netfs_sreq(subreq, netfs_sreq_trace_submit);
-	stream->issue_write(subreq);
-	return 0;
-}
-#endif
-
 /*
  * Issue writes for a stream.
  */
